Proposed Nevada invoice goals to broaden IVF entry

By Miles Cooper March 25, 2025
SHARE

LAS VEGAS (KLAS) — A brand new invoice within the Nevada Legislature focuses on trendy household planning, particularly increasing IVF entry to Nevada households. 

SB 217 was launched to the Well being and Human Companies committee on Thursday. The invoice pushes for Nevada households to have better entry to IVF and was modeled after the Colorado Constructing Households Act.

“The treatments provide hope and opportunity for those struggling with infertility, for same-sex couples who are seeking biological parenthood, individuals with medical conditions that could affect their fertility,” stated Democratic State Senator Nicole Cannizzaro, who is without doubt one of the invoice’s major sponsors.

Majority Chief Cannizzaro had together with her the founding father of Nevada Fertility Advocates, Amanda Klein, who understands the subject material all too properly.

“My husband and I struggled with infertility for five years. I did have to do IVF, I had several miscarriages,” Klein instructed 8 Information Now. “Ultimately, we had to hire a surrogate to have our daughter, but she’s incredible, and she’s the reason I do this work today.”

Klein has been working with Senator Cannizzaro on this invoice for the previous 12 months. SB217 consists of protection for therapies like IVF, in addition to fertility preservation for many who have diagnoses like most cancers.

“We were hit with the reality that one in six Nevadans face and that is that infertility is a disease,” Klein continued. “The American Medical Association has recognized infertility as a disease- just like cancer, just like diabetes, just like heart disease for several decades- and it should be recognized by insurance companies as well.”

Nonetheless, the laws isn’t with out pushback. Some disagree with the invoice due to components of the language.

“SB 217 clearly states that fertilized eggs and embryos before implantation are not legally considered persons,” stated Melissa Clement, with the Nevada Proper to Life, who spoke on the ground in opposition. “This is neither scientific nor medical.”

Moreover, there are some opponents involved in regards to the price ticket.

“The infertility coverage mandates apply to large employers, which means that the cost for employers and employees will increase due to the cost of these treatments,” expressed Shelly Capurro with the Nevada Affiliation Of Well being Plans.

Nonetheless, Klein responded to among the opposition, saying that household constructing is a bipartisan concern.

“We understand, especially me, being a lifelong Nevadan that there are cost implications to a bill like this,” Klein stated. “However it’s extremely essential for us to work from each side of the aisle- Republican and Democrat- to get this invoice to a spot the place we are able to all conform to it.

The invoice is about to move to the finance committee.
